Call for Applications for CEU Summer University 2018

December 15, 2017

The Department of Legal Studies will host for the fifth time a summer course on Constitution-building in Africa between July 2 and 13, 2018 in the framework of CEU's SUN program, in cooperation with International IDEA, the Friedrich Ebert Stiftung and the Centre for Global Cooperation Research. The course directors are Markus Böckenförde, Gedion Hessebon and Renata Uitz. The course (https://summeruniversity.ceu.edu/constitution-2018) explores complex societal, political and legal problems in constitution-building from an interdisciplinary perspective, informed by field experience.

There are two more SUN courses on legal matters:

Mediation Theory and Skills - This intensive one-week course facilitates the exchange of ideas and cooperative projects among mediation scholars, practitioners, trainers, and students in the East and West. In addition to offering an introduction to mediation, the program provides a teaching and training template for mediation training for scholars and practitioners from around the world to adapt for use in their home countries.
Date of the course: July 2-6, 2018

Strategic Human Rights Litigation - CEU’s summer program invites applications world-wide from human rights litigators and activists with 2 - 5 years' human rights experience, who are seeking to enforce the rights of the individual against the state, and engage in human rights litigation as a primary tool for advocacy.
Date of the course: July 9 - 13, 2018

Deadline for applications: February 14, 2018.

Financial aid is available.
